Hey New Guy here, I have a 2006 330i Dinan 3. I had the same thoughts as dr-wall when the 335's came out. I have since done the Dinan exhaust, cold air intake and bored throttle bodies and it made a ton of difference, imo. I have since done the Dinan Stage 2 suspension and 19" BMW Performance wheels. The car handles like a go-cart, on rails.
I have ordered the Active Auto Werkes 330i software but it won't be installed until next week. It has just been released. Dinan says they are working on 330i software but do not have a release date. They have focused on the much more common 335i. My car should be right at 300 HP when the software is flashed.
My car has 48k miles and is 45 months old so warranty is pretty much gone so I'm not worried too much about warranty issues. However, my service tech says Active Auto is a great company with tons of experience.
FYI, I run my Steptronic in DS 100% of the time and love what it does to the low-end shift points.
Would I like to have the twin turbo? Absolutely, but I would not trade my car as it is currently set up for any 335 loaners I have driven.

As a point of clarification, the throttle body was bored by Dinan...nothing else. According to Dinan, the exhaust,CAI and throttle body combined add 15-20 hp and Dinan is notoriously conservative. Activeautowerkes says to expect 15+hp from the software. Ballpark 285-295hp total. I expect that's all there is short of going to internal engine parts which I'm not doing.
As noted, the turbos have much more upside than the normally aspirated 330i. However, experts say the turbos have a shorter life span.
The cost of the Dinan and Active bolt-ons is approx. $6000 for 30-40hp. Not cheap but done right and they are BMW's!!!
Also, I cannot stress enough the ride quality and handling improvement added by the Dinan suspension upgrade. Once again, not cheap but these are BMW's. The handling of my Dinan 3 versus an off the rack 335i's is no comparison,imo.
Get a ESS twin screw stage 2+ kit. Makes more hp then the 335i and its a posi-displacement blower which means it makes boost nice and low for a fat torque curve. The kit will run you $8,000 and makes 380hp and 465nm torque. Still save money off the 335i and makes more power.
